The skin is the body’s largest organ and is made up on millions of cells. Thousands of new cells replace old, dead skin cells on a daily basis. But with age and due to certain environmental and lifestyle factors this process begins to slow down. This results in layers of dead cells accumulating on the skin’s surface, that in turn make the skin look uneven, darker than usual and dull.

What are Professional Peels

Professional (Medical Grade) peels speed up skin cell turnover essentially making them skin resurfacing and exfoliation agents. The basic aim of chemical peels is to replace the outer, dead layers of tired, blemished and wrinkled skin to reveal the underlying areas of fresher, younger looking skin. It also promotes the generation of collagen in the skin. SkinLab only uses the highest quality, medical grade peels in all its treatments.

INDICATIONS OF PROFESSIONAL PEELS

Professional peels can effectively improve a wide variety of skin conditions including:

  1. Fine lines and wrinkles
  2. Sun-damaged skin
  3. Age spots
  4. Uneven pigmentation
  5. Acne & Clogged Pores
  6. Shallow acne scars
  7. Freckling

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S

What are the different types of peels?

There are a variety of peels ranging from the superficial depth peels to the deep ones, each for a different set of indications. Peels contain a form of acidic compounds (AHAs), glycolic acid, salicylic acid, lactic acid or trichloroacetic acid (TCA), or a combination of a few varieties. Our expert doctors will prescribe the right peel combination after examining your skin.

What does the procedure involve?

Depending on your skin type and the desired results, our doctors may recommend a superficial, medium, or deep chemical peel. Next they will select the proper chemical or mix of chemicals (glycolic acid, salicylic acid or a TCA peel for instance) and apply the solution to various areas of skin. Once applied, the chemical produces a separation and peeling of the outer layers of the skin. This stimulates the production of new skin from beneath. Post this a pore sealing, cleansing mask may be applied depending on your treatment protocol.

Is it painful?

Professional peels can be performed on the face, neck, chest, hands and even the arms and legs. The procedure is very comfortable with most patients experiencing a warm to hot sensation that may last as long as ten minutes followed by a mild stinging sensation.

How many sessions will i require?

Depending on the severity of your condition you may require 4-6 sessions. Results are long lasting and a single maintenance session may be required every 2-3 months. Our doctors will draw up a plan with you to ensure optimum results.

What results can i expect? 

Reactions to chemical peels range from mild to more pronounced. Generally, the deeper the peel, the longer the recovery. Peels are great first line treatments for many conditions and great maintenance in between other treatments. Depending on the type of peel, recovery time can range from minimal with no real “peeling” to a few days of mild redness and exfoliation. Patients generally see improved skin tone and texture with each treatment. Following a chemical peel, your new skin will be tighter, smoother and brighter than it was before. Following any skin peel, it is important that you avoid any exposure to the sun. Your new skin is very sensitive and susceptible to injury. Always apply a wide spectrum (UVA and UVB blocking) sunblock of at least SPF 15 20 minutes before you go outside. Our doctors will prescribe a proper home skin care treatment program to ensure proper healing.
